  17. I had 5 blogger blogs suspended all at once about three months ago. Actually, they were sort of mini blogs that I built to link to a niche site that I had. I know that’s not what blogger blogs are for, and it was a bit spammy, so I deserved to have them taken down. The funny thing, though, is that the blogs themselves were good blogs with good content and really did not deserve to be disabled. I decided to request a manual review for one of them, just to see what would happen. Then all of a sudden, just a few days later, all 5 were back up and running as though nothing had ever happened. I still don’t know what the problem was or why they were singled out, but it hasn’t happened since. In fact, I’ve since built more mini blogger blogs to link to other sites and haven’t had any more problems.
